¿Cómo detecto el evento de cambio en textarea usando javascript? Estoy tratando de detectar cuántos caracteres quedan disponibles mientras escribes. Intenté usar el evento onchange, pero parece que solo funciona cuando el foco está
¿Cómo detecto el evento de cambio en textarea usando javascript? Estoy tratando de detectar cuántos caracteres quedan disponibles mientras escribes. Intenté usar el evento onchange, pero parece que solo funciona cuando el foco está
Cerrada . Esta pregunta está basada en la opinión . Actualmente no está aceptando respuestas. ¿Quieres mejorar esta pregunta? Actualice la pregunta para que pueda ser respondida con hechos y citas editando esta publicación . Cerrado hace 6 años .
Soy consciente de cómo crear captadores y establecedores para propiedades cuyos nombres ya se conocen, haciendo algo como esto: // A trivial example: function MyObject(val){ this.count = 0; this.value = val; } MyObject.prototype = { get value(){ return this.count < 2 ? "Go away" :...
He llegado a un punto en el que necesito tener algún tipo de herencia múltiple rudimentaria en JavaScript. (No estoy aquí para discutir si es una buena idea o no, así que por favor guarde esos comentarios para usted). Solo quiero saber si alguien ha intentado esto con algún (o no) éxito, y cómo lo...
Aquí está mi breve documento HTML. ¿Por qué la consola Chrome está notando este error? "Tipo de error no detectado: ¿No se puede llamar al método 'appendChild' de null"? <html> <head> <title>Javascript Tests</title> <script type="text/javascript"> var mySpan...
Ahora estoy desarrollando una aplicación y coloco un isDebuginterruptor global . Me gustaría envolver console.logpara un uso más conveniente. //isDebug controls the entire site. var isDebug = true; //debug.js function debug(msg, level){ var Global = this; if(!(Global.isDebug &&...
¿Cómo puedo activar una $watchvariable en una directiva angular al manipular los datos en su interior (por ejemplo, insertar o eliminar datos), pero no asignar un nuevo objeto a esa variable? Tengo un conjunto de datos simple actualmente cargado desde un archivo JSON. Mi controlador angular hace...
Estoy creando una herramienta analítica y actualmente puedo obtener la dirección IP, el navegador y el sistema operativo del usuario de su agente de usuario. Me pregunto si existe la posibilidad de detectar al mismo usuario sin usar cookies o almacenamiento local. No espero ejemplos de código...
Hasta hace poco, mi sitio (www.heatexchangers.ca) obtuvo un 98% en Google Page Speed. Hubo un par de cosas sobre las que no pude hacer nada, como la cadena de consulta de las fuentes web. Estaba muy feliz con esto, ya que representaba todo lo que podía hacer. Recientemente, Google agregó algo más...
Soy nuevo en tragar y he estado buscando ejemplos de configuraciones. Algunas personas tienen la siguiente estructura: gulp.task("XXXX", function() { gulp.src(".... Otras personas tienen esto: gulp.task("XXXX", function() { return gulp.src(".... Me pregunto qué diferencia hace el rendimiento...
Estoy leyendo sobre Flux, pero el ejemplo de la aplicación Todo es demasiado simplista para entender algunos puntos clave. Imagine una aplicación de una sola página como Facebook que tiene páginas de perfil de usuario . En cada página de perfil de usuario, queremos mostrar cierta información del...
En mi proyecto Angular JS, tengo una <a>etiqueta de anclaje, que al hacer clic hace una GETsolicitud HTTP a un método WebAPI que devuelve un archivo. Ahora, quiero que el archivo se descargue al usuario una vez que la solicitud sea exitosa. ¿Cómo puedo hacer eso? La etiqueta de anclaje:...
Estoy escribiendo un script que inicia sesión en mi red universitaria cuando se carga la página de inicio de sesión. El código tiene el siguiente aspecto // ==UserScript== // @name My Fancy New Userscript // @namespace http://use.i.E.your.homepage/ // @version 0.1 // @description enter something...
Mostrar error a continuación en Safari. Error al ejecutar 'createObjectURL' en 'URL': no se encontró ninguna función que coincidiera con la firma proporcionada. Mi código es: function createObjectURL(object) { return (window.URL) ? window.URL.createObjectURL(object) :...
¿Cuál es la diferencia entre io.js y node.js ? El más reciente io.jsse bifurca node.jsy, además, lo hacen algunas de las mismas personas que lo hicieron node.js. ¿Cuáles son las diferencias clave que han llevado a esta bifurcación y qué significa para la comunidad de node.js en su conjunto?...
Estoy tratando de extender Error con ES6 y Babel. No esta funcionando. class MyError extends Error { constructor(m) { super(m); } } var error = new Error("ll"); var myerror = new MyError("ll"); console.log(error.message) //shows up correctly console.log(myerror.message) //shows empty...
Estoy usando la última versión del módulo react-router, llamado react-router-dom, que se ha convertido en el predeterminado al desarrollar aplicaciones web con React. Quiero saber cómo realizar una redirección después de una solicitud POST. He estado creando este código, pero después de la...
Me topé con un hecho sorprendente (para mí). console.log("asdf".replace(/.*/g, "x")); Ejecutar fragmento de códigoOcultar resultadosExpandir fragmento ¿Por qué dos reemplazos? Parece que cualquier cadena no vacía sin líneas nuevas producirá exactamente dos reemplazos para este patrón. Usando...
Cerrado. Esta pregunta no cumple con las pautas de desbordamiento de pila . Actualmente no está aceptando respuestas. ¿Quieres mejorar esta pregunta? Actualice la pregunta para que sea sobre el tema de Stack Overflow. Cerrado hace 2 años . Mejora...
Tengo un cuadro de diálogo jQuery UI con un formulario. Me gustaría simular un clic en uno de los botones del cuadro de diálogo para que no tenga que usar el mouse o la pestaña. En otras palabras, quiero que actúe como un cuadro de diálogo GUI normal donde simula presionar el botón...